2. Secure Your Ticket
Before doing anything else, ensure that your winning ticket is safely stored. A fireproof safe or a safe deposit box at a bank are ideal places to keep it secure. Losing your winning ticket could mean losing your prize, so don’t take any chances.

4. Decide How You’ll Receive the Money
One of the first decisions you’ll need to make is how you want to receive your prize. Many lotteries give you two options:
- A lump-sum payment: You get the entire prize at once, but it’s often less than the advertised jackpot amount due to taxes and fees.
- An annuity: The prize is paid out over time, usually in yearly installments.
Your financial advisor and accountant will be invaluable in helping you choose the option that works best for you, considering things like tax implications, lifestyle, and future goals.
5. Pay Attention to Taxes
In most countries, winning the lottery is a taxable event. Your prize will be subject to federal, state, and possibly local taxes. A significant portion of your winnings will go toward taxes, so it’s important to work with your financial team to ensure you’re prepared for the tax burden.
Your advisor may also help you explore ways to minimize your tax liability through strategies like charitable donations or other financial planning techniques.
